Chapter 1049: Chapter 68: Bloodbath Among the Dark Nobles_2

Ah Dai didn’t linger and floated towards the Wealth Hall on the second floor. At the entrance to the Wealth Hall, eight young girls were still standing; perhaps because it had gotten late, a look of fatigue could be seen on their faces.

Watching their attire, Ah Dai was reminded of the first time he saw Ice, standing blankly at the top of the staircase, looking somewhat foolish.

The girls noticed his presence and, looking at Ah Dai’s peculiar outfit, while surprised, they had clearly better manners than the maids on the first floor. One of the attendants walked over to Ah Dai with a charming smile and said, "Sir, would you like to have some fun? Your outfit is really interesting. What kind of fabric is this? Is it a new style? It looks like scales."

Ah Dai spoke indifferently, "Tell me, where is Manager Jin Bo? I need him for something."

The girl frowned and responded, "Sir, we can’t just divulge the manager’s whereabouts. Can you tell me what you need Jin Bo for?"

A corner of Ah Dai’s mouth lifted into a faint smile, "You’ll find out. It’s alright if you don’t say; I can find him myself." As he spoke, he strode towards the Wealth Hall. Ah Dai’s chilling aura prevented the eight girls from stopping him as he pushed open the grand door. He looked around the deserted Wealth Hall and called out to the attending bodyguards and guards, "Whoever tells me the whereabouts of Jin Bo will get to live."

The bodyguards exchanged glances and then, raising a collective shout, charged at Ah Dai.

The outcome in the Wealth Hall was similar to that in the lower Wealth Hall, all the men died under Ah Dai’s Life Transformation, and by the time Ah Dai left the Wealth Hall, the eight girls at the door had already vanished, clearly shocked by the killing they had just witnessed. A similar event took place in the Noble Hall on the third floor, with no patrons around, and the bodyguards and casino staff clearly more skilled than those below, Ah Dai took some effort, resorting to the versatile Life Transformation to completely deal with them. When he killed the last person, a sense of blood-lust suddenly surged in his heart, and the pressure in his chest seemed to dissipate somewhat.

With a cold laugh and flicking the blood off his hands, Ah Dai turned and exited the Noble Hall, standing quietly at the entrance. He believed that having killed so many, Jin Bo would surely show himself; all he had to do was wait.

The main reason Ah Dai could so smoothly "cleanse" the three gambling halls of Dark Posh Nightclub was that all the experts had been taken away by Horton. Horton hadn’t died in Sheng Xie’s spell because he returned to the City Lord’s Mansion to dispatch troops and now, with the situation in Dark City so tense, he needed the protection of experts to feel secure.

Ah Dai stood in place, gently stroking the Sword of Hades strapped to his chest. Hearing a rush of footsteps, a glint of cold light flashed in his eyes, knowing the person he was waiting for had come. Indeed, as the footsteps drew closer, the familiar figure of Jin Bo eventually appeared within Ah Dai’s sight, followed by over twenty fully-armed bodyguards. Jin Bo flew into a rage when he heard from the attendants that someone was causing trouble. Annoyed by the event from the previous night which led to a drastic reduction of patrons and income today, he hurried over with his men, fuming. As he witnessed the carnage in the first-floor Wealth Hall, he was deeply shaken; he knew the strength of his men well enough to recognise that anyone who could kill all of them so efficiently, with fatal precision, must possess profound power. When he encountered the same scene on the second floor’s Wealth Hall, his scalp tingled with alarm, but as a trusted subordinate of Horton, he couldn’t afford to back down now, so he steeled himself and led his men to the third floor. Climbing the stairs, Jin Bo immediately spotted Ah Dai standing at the entrance to the Noble Hall. Ah Dai’s changed attire meant Jin Bo did not recognize him immediately. However, discerning the intense killing intent emanating from Ah Dai, Jin Bo knew he was the one who had come to wreak havoc. Gritting his teeth, Jin Bo approached Ah Dai with his men, "Brother, I’m not sure what deep hatred or grievance you have with our Dark Posh Nightclub to have resorted to such ruthless actions, killing so many of our people."

Ah Dai said flatly, "Jin Bo, don’t you remember me? I’m the Magician Ah Dai that you sought to harm, no, I should be called Grim Reaper Ah Dai now. Our enmity is as deep as the ocean, and your evil souls need to be cleansed. The ones who died before are merely your examples."

Jin Bo’s heart trembled; others might not have known what last night’s golden light was, but he had an idea. He understood clearly that the devastating energy that obliterated hundreds of square kilometers had been released by Ah Dai and his group. Now, he had come for vengeance, and he had come for him. Thinking of this, Jin Bo’s body began to tremble slightly, his voice becoming somewhat rigid, "Ah Dai, honored guest, it wasn’t me; I, I don’t know what happened!"

Ah Dai narrowed his eyes, their icy glint sweeping over everyone before him like blades, "You don’t know? You are Horton’s close confidant; you would know. Tell me, where is Horton now? Where is the Catwoman?" The oppressive aura radiating from him filled Jin Bo and his bodyguard retinue with dread. Jin Bo said tremblingly, "I, I can’t tell you, if I do, I will die a horrific death."
